Convenient transportation hub at Venice Piazzale Roma

Venice Piazzale Roma serves as the main transportation hub for the city, offering various bus lines and water taxis to different areas. Located close to the Grand Canal, it also provides easy access to many of Venice's main attractions. Schedule

Treviso Airport

  • First bus: 7:45am

  • Last bus: 10:20pm

  • Frequency: 40 to 50mins

Venice Piazzale Roma

  • First bus: 4:10am

  • Last bus: 6:20pm

  • Frequency: 30 to 40mins

Things to Know

When using ATVO services, ensure you have your ticket, either printed or on your mobile device, ready for inspection. Arrive at the bus stop a few minutes before the scheduled departure time, especially if traveling during busy periods. Large luggage can be stored in the under-bus compartments, typically handled by the driver, while smaller bags can be taken into the cabin. While service frequency is high, it's always wise to check the latest timetable for your specific route. Be aware of your destination, as some stops may be close to others. Keep an eye on your belongings throughout the journey.

How to Get There

To access ATVO services, simply proceed to the designated ATVO bus stops at the respective locations. At Treviso Airport, the stop is usually located just outside the arrivals terminal. In Venice, buses depart from and arrive at Piazzale Roma, the main bus terminal and gateway to the historic city. At Venice Mestre Central Train Station, the ATVO bus stop is typically found directly outside the station entrance. Signage is generally clear, guiding passengers to the correct boarding areas.
